铿鸟百科网

当前位置:主页 > 百科 > 电脑百科 >

excel对列去重复数据库

excel对列去重复数据库

时间:2025-04-17 来源:铿鸟百科网 收集整理:小编 阅读:
导读:Excel可通过“删除重复项”功能对列去重,类似数据库去重操作。一、数据准备假设我们有一份包含多列数据的Excel表格,例如一份员工信息表,其中有员工的姓名、工号、部门等信息,我们可能希望对某一列(如姓名列)进行去重复操作,以确保每个员工的

Excel可通过“删除重复项”功能对列去重,类似数据库去重操作。

一、数据准备

假设我们有一份包含多列数据的Excel表格,例如一份员工信息表,其中有员工的姓名、工号、部门等信息,我们可能希望对某一列(如姓名列)进行去重复操作,以确保每个员工的信息只出现一次,以下是一个示例表格的部分截图(实际表格可能包含更多行和列):

excel对列去重复数据库

序号 姓名 工号 部门 1 张三 001 销售部 2 李四 002 市场部 3 王五 003 研发部 4 张三 004 销售部 5 赵六 005 行政部 6 李四 006 市场部

二、方法一:使用数据透视表

1、选中数据区域

选中包含需要去重复列的整个数据区域,包括标题行,在上述示例中,选中A1:D6单元格区域。

2、插入数据透视表

点击“插入”选项卡,在“表格”组中选择“数据透视表”,此时会弹出“创建数据透视表”对话框。

在对话框中,确认数据区域是否正确,然后选择放置数据透视表的位置(可以选择新工作表或现有工作表),这里我们选择“现有工作表”,并指定一个空白单元格位置,比如F1单元格,点击“确定”按钮,Excel会在指定位置创建一个空的数据透视表。

3、配置数据透视表字段

在右侧的“数据透视表字段”列表中,将需要去重复的列(如“姓名”)拖到“行”区域,数据透视表会自动对“姓名”列进行汇总,默认情况下会显示计数。

为了只显示唯一的值,我们可以点击数据透视表中的“计数项:姓名”列标题,然后选择“值字段设置”,在弹出的“值字段设置”对话框中,将“汇总方式”更改为“计数”,并将“自定义名称”设置为一个易于理解的名称,如“唯一姓名计数”,点击“确定”按钮后,数据透视表只会显示每个唯一姓名一次,并且旁边的计数列会显示该姓名出现的次数(如果只需要唯一值,可以隐藏或删除计数列)。

三、方法二:使用函数公式(适用于Excel 2013及更高版本)

1、添加辅助列

在原数据表旁边添加一个新的辅助列,例如在E列(假设原数据在A D列)。

excel对列去重复数据库

2、输入公式

在E2单元格中输入以下公式:=IF(COUNTIF($B$2:B2,B2)=1,"唯一","重复")(这里假设要判断是否重复的列为B列,即“姓名”列),这个公式的作用是检查当前单元格(B2)在从第2行到当前行(B2)的范围内出现的次数,如果只出现一次,则标记为“唯一”;如果超过一次,则标记为“重复”。

3、向下填充公式

按下Enter键后,将鼠标指针移到E2单元格右下角的小方块上(填充柄),当鼠标指针变为黑色十字时,按住鼠标左键向下拖动,直到覆盖所有需要判断的数据行,这样,辅助列会根据公式判断每一行对应的姓名是否重复。

4、筛选唯一值

我们可以使用筛选功能,点击数据区域的任意单元格,然后在“数据”选项卡中选择“筛选”,在辅助列(E列)的筛选箭头处,取消勾选“重复”,只保留勾选“唯一”,原数据表中显示的就只有不重复的行了。

四、方法三:使用删除重复项功能(适用于简单情况)

1、选中数据区域

选中包含需要去重复列的整个数据区域,包括标题行(与方法一的第一步相同)。

2、打开删除重复项对话框

点击“数据”选项卡,在“数据工具”组中选择“删除重复项”,此时会弹出“删除重复项”对话框。

excel对列去重复数据库

3、选择列

在对话框中,确认需要根据哪些列来判断重复项,默认情况下会选中所有列,如果我们只想对某一列(如“姓名”列)去重复,则需要手动取消其他列的勾选,只保留“姓名”列的勾选状态,点击“确定”按钮后,Excel会自动删除重复的行,只保留唯一的行。

相关问答FAQs

问题1:使用数据透视表去重复后,如何恢复原始数据?

答:如果要恢复原始数据,可以通过复制原数据区域并将其粘贴到新的工作表中来实现,因为数据透视表只是对数据的一种汇总和分析视图,它不会改变原始数据本身,如果是通过插入新工作表的方式创建数据透视表,那么原始数据仍然保留在原来的工作表中。

问题2:使用函数公式去重复时,如何批量删除重复行?

答:在使用函数公式判断出重复和唯一值后,可以先选中辅助列中标记为“重复”的所有行(可以通过筛选功能实现),然后右键选择“删除行”,这样就可以批量删除重复行了,不过要注意备份原始数据,以免误删重要信息。

小编有话说

Excel提供了多种对列去重复的方法,每种方法都有其特点和适用场景,数据透视表适合对大数据量进行分析和汇总,同时获取唯一值;函数公式则更加灵活,可以根据具体需求进行定制;而删除重复项功能操作简单快捷,适用于简单的去重复任务,大家可以根据实际情况选择合适的方法来处理Excel中的重复数据问题。

各位小伙伴们,我刚刚为大家分享了有关“excel对列去重复数据库”的知识,希望对你们有所帮助。如果您还有其他相关问题需要解决,欢迎随时提出哦!

相关阅读

  • win10怎么快速关闭屏幕?win10快速关闭屏幕方法

    win10怎么快速关闭屏幕?win10快速关闭屏幕方法

    估计很多用 Win10 的人都会想要快速锁屏来保护个人隐私,但是也有人不知道怎么快速关掉屏幕。其实很简单,你可以直接按 Win + L 快捷键,或者右键点击桌面上的空白地方,然后选择快捷方式就可以啦。下面我们就来详细说一下 Win10 快速

  • 苹果iOS 17.4 Beta版开放侧载功能,但iPad不在列

    苹果iOS 17.4 Beta版开放侧载功能,但iPad不在列

    1月27日消息,苹果公司近日针对欧盟《数字市场法》作出了响应,上线了iOS 17.4 Beta版,向欧盟用户开放了侧载功能。然而,尽管iPadOS与iOS在本质上并无太大差异,但iPad并不支持侧载功能。这意味着,安装第三方应用商店以及从第

  • Win11系统intel核显控制面板怎么打开-打开intel核显控制面板的方法

    Win11系统intel核显控制面板怎么打开-打开intel核显控制面板的方法

    你晓得吗?有些小伙伴想开自己电脑的intel核显控制面板来看显卡驱动信息。里面可以检查更新驱动。但是,他们不知道怎么开这个面板。如果也想试试看的话,可以看看下面的操作方法哦!打开intel核显控制面板的方法1. 右键桌面空白处,就能打开英特

  • 极氪20万台新能源汽车里程碑达成

    极氪20万台新能源汽车里程碑达成

    1月8日消息,国内新能源汽车市场再传捷报。极氪汽车今日欣喜公布,经过26个月的不懈努力,其累计交付汽车数量已突破20万台大关。这一成就不仅彰显了极氪在新能源领域的强劲实力,更使其持续刷新着新势力品牌的最快交付纪录,同时保持着全球唯一的新能源

  • Windows10玩GTA5闪退怎么解决?Windows10玩GTA5闪退解决方法

    Windows10玩GTA5闪退怎么解决?Windows10玩GTA5闪退解决方法

    Windows10玩GTA5闪退怎么解决?GTA5是一款非常知名的游戏,很多的玩家都在畅玩,但是很多的用户们在玩耍这一款游戏的时候,遇到了自己电脑玩GTA5会闪退,这个问题我们怎么解决呢?下面小编为大家带来详细的解决方法介绍,快来看看吧!

  • 极氪第二款MPV车型“CM2E”谍照曝光,或于2024年上半年亮相

    极氪第二款MPV车型“CM2E”谍照曝光,或于2024年上半年亮相

    1月17日消息,近日,知名汽车博主@SugarDesign在社交媒体上发布了极氪品牌旗下第二款MPV车型——内部代号“CM2E”的谍照。据推测,新车可能为小型MPV,有望于2024年上半年与大家正式见面。  从曝光的谍照中可以看出,极氪CM